Candidate Uses his Statue in poll campaign To Avoid scorching heat

A candidate has lately been seen using his statue in poll campaign, reportedly to avoid scorching heat. Instead of campaigning himself, the candidate has sent his statue to do the needful. The candidate has been mentioned as TMC candidate Abhishek Banerjee. He is contesting for Diamond Harbour constituency in West Bengal.

It has been shared on Twitter by one Rishi Bagree. In the tweet, Bagree alleges that Abhishek Banerjee, MP candidate for Diamond Harbour constituency in West Bengal, allegedly used his statue to avoid the summer heat. TMC candidate Abhishek Banerjee is CM Mamata Banerjee’s nephew.  The video has gone viral in no time sending social media into a tizzy.


In the video it can be seen that with garlands around its neck and folded hands, Abhishek Banerjee’s statue is mounted on an open jeep. The statue has been surrounded by his supporters who are raising slogans in support of their candidate.

A few lauded the step as an ‘innovative’ thought while others lamented his move calling it as avoiding interacting with people.  However, this unique campaign stunt has stood out in the 2019 polls.
